针对急性缺血性心脏病的法医诊断生物标志物组合的研究,基于死后生物化学

概括
死后生物化学有助于诊断急性缺血性心脏病引起的突然心脏死亡. 五种生物标志物的组合,包括BNP,cTnI,CK-MB,LDH和HBDH,显著提高了急性缺血性心脏病的诊断准确度.

背景情况:
- 传统的尸检和显微镜在诊断急性缺血性心脏病 (AIHD) 时是有限的,而没有明显的心肌亡.
- 在法医环境中,死后生物化学对于突发心脏死亡 (SCD) 的辅助诊断至关重要.
- 对AIHD的准确诊断对于确定SCD的原因至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 在死后样本中评估六种心肌损伤生物标志物的诊断意义.
- 确定最佳的生物标志物组合来诊断AIHD,并区分急性缺血症 (AI) 和急性心肌梗塞 (MI).
- 为了验证死后生化分析对AIHD歧视的有效性.
主要方法:
- 在死后血液样本中分析了六种心肌损伤生物标志物 (CK-MB,cTnI,BNP,LDH,HBDH).
- 使用了一套训练套件 (78个AI,23个MI,37个高落病例) 和一个验证套件.
- 采用接收器操作特征 (ROC) 分析来评估诊断准确性和确定最佳生物标志物组合.
主要成果:
- CK-MB,cTnI,BNP,LDH和HBDH显示在诊断AIHD突然死亡时具有重要意义.
- 五种生物标志物组合 (BNP,cTnI,CK-MB,LDH,HBDH) 实现了AIHD的高诊断准确性 (AUC=0.910),超过了传统的三种生物标志物组合 (AUC=0.857).
- 三种生物标志物 (BNP,HBDH,LDH) 的组合有效地区分了AI与急性MI (AUC=0.794).
结论:
- 尸检后的生物化学,特别是特定的生物标志物组合,对于诊断AIHD非常有效.
- 已识别的生物标志物面板为法医病理学家提供了有价值的工具,以歧视AIHD并区分AI和急性MI.
- 这种方法提高了由于缺血性心脏病引起的心脏突然死亡的诊断的准确性和客观性.
